Featured Deals on Tech Products
The ASUS ROG Strix G16 16-inch Gaming Laptop is currently priced at $1,899.99, reflecting a significant $1,100 discount. This powerful gaming laptop operates on Windows 11 Home and is garnered positive feedback from users due to its robust features, including a digital copy of “Resident Evil Requiem.” It is powered by an Intel Series 2 Core Ultra Processor with a base speed of 2.1GHz, capable of reaching up to 5.4GHz, and is equipped with 24 cores, consisting of eight performance cores and 16 efficiency cores. Additionally, it features a 13 TOPS Intel AI Boost Neural Processing Unit and a NVIDIA GeForce RTX 5070 Ti graphics card with 128GB of GDDR7 memory. Its 16-inch 2.5K ROG Nebula display offers a 2560 x 1600 resolution and a brightness of 500 nits. Customers have rated it 4.4 stars for its mobile gaming capabilities, favoring its specifications and ease of use, though some report that the internal fans may be noisy.
Another highlighted item is the Inland Platinum 1TB Internal Solid State Drive, available for $149.99, which provides a generous savings of $350. This SSD boasts a high rating of 4.8 stars on Micro Center and comes with additional services such as hard drive cloning and installation. It features a SATA 3.0 interface with impressive reading speeds of up to 500 MB/s and writing speeds of 450 MB/s, compatible with Windows, macOS, and Linux systems. The drive’s built-in 3D NAND flash memory ensures data protection during impacts, and it includes a four-year limited warranty. Customers appreciate its installation process and overall performance, highlighting it as a solid choice for upgrading older systems, though a few wish for included cables and are limited to two purchases per household.
Micro Center is offering the Geekom A6 Mini PC for $599.99, providing an $80 discount. This device, running Windows 11 Pro and backed by a three-year parts-and-labor warranty, supports 4K monitors and features an integrated AMD Radeon 680M graphics unit. Its processing power comes from an 8-core AMD Ryzen 7 6800H, and it encompasses 32GB of RAM and a 1TB M.2 NVMe Gen4 SSD. Customers commend its compact design and various port options, though some express concerns about its onboard graphics performance and customer support issues for non-direct purchases.
The Samsung Odyssey G9 49-inch Curved Screen Monitor is marked down to $899.99, a savings of $400. This 1440p display features a 1000R curvature and supports Picture-by-Picture and AMD FreeSync Premium Pro technologies, enhancing user experience while gaming or multitasking. Users rated this monitor 4.4 stars due to its color accuracy, but some noted accessibility issues with its ports and instances of dead pixels, which Samsung has addressed.
The Dell 27 EC27250 27-inch All-in-One Desktop Computer is being offered for $999.99, a substantial $500 less than its regular price. Running on Windows 11 Home Edition, it features a 27-inch Full HD display with a resolution of 1920 x 1080 and supports a 100Hz refresh rate. This unit houses an Intel Core 7 150U processor and two 8GB DDR5 memory modules, with expandable memory options. Customers have highlighted its efficiency and ease of data migration, though some encountered difficulties in connecting Bluetooth peripherals.
